Transaction 708ebcb5cd20fe510545134e239532acf1875303ae8ef54c3c73467a141f16fe
1 Input
1 Output
-
708ebcb5cd20fe510545134e239532acf1875303ae8ef54c3c73467a141f16fe:0
- value
- 77760
- script pubkey
- OP_0 OP_PUSHBYTES_20 24593db86160b3e4b351e49a4d17af9e224ef24b
- address
- bc1qy3vnmwrpvze7fv63ujdy69a0nc3yaujtcjlwpk